The collapse of stockbroker Beaufort Securities has resulted
in a significant fall-out for UK small caps and affected 14,000 clients.

Several smaller firms are left with a pressing need to secure new brokers in order to avoid their shares being suspended from trading on AIM.

Accountancy firm PWC has set up a helpline for Beaufort customers on 0800 063 9283 or +44 (0)20 7293 0227 for individuals based overseas. Further information can be found at www.pwc.co.uk/beaufort. (TS)
